Discover the Heartbeat of History: Plaza de Cascorro's Timeless Treasures

Plaza de Cascorro, nestled in the heart of Madrid, is a vibrant cultural hub that embodies the spirit of the city. Renowned for its striking architecture and lively atmosphere, this square stands out as a treasure trove of local life. Visitors can explore the bustling El Rastro flea market, where unique finds await, or savor traditional Spanish tapas in charming nearby eateries. The plaza’s rich history, framed by monuments and museums, offers a glimpse into Madrid’s heritage. Whether you’re seeking a taste of authentic culture or a relaxing afternoon in the sun, Plaza de Cascorro is a must-visit destination. What to eat near Plaza de Cascorro

Here are some must-try dishes near Plaza de Cascorro, Madrid, Community of Madrid, Spain:

  • Paella: A quintessential Spanish dish originating from Valencia, paella is a vibrant saffron-infused rice dish commonly prepared with a variety of proteins, including chicken, seafood, and vegetables. In Plaza de Cascorro, you can find local versions that showcase fresh, regional ingredients, often cooked in a traditional wide, shallow pan.
  • Churros: These delightful fried pastries are a popular Spanish snack, typically enjoyed for breakfast or as a sweet treat. In Plaza de Cascorro, churros are often served with a cup of thick hot chocolate for dipping, creating a deliciously indulgent experience that locals cherish.
  • Tapas: A social dining tradition, tapas are small plates of various dishes that encourage sharing and tasting multiple flavors. In the bustling bars around Plaza de Cascorro, you can savor an array of local specialties, from olives and cheeses to more elaborate offerings like patatas bravas and calamari, making for a personalized culinary adventure.

Best time to go to Plaza de Cascorro

Plaza de Cascorro exper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 42.4°F (5.8°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 81.3°F (27.4°C). October is usually the wettest month. May, July, and October are the peak travel months at Plaza de Cascorro,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ny, with dry to light rainfall. On the other hand, January, February, and December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by dry r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
